How to Make a DIY Privacy Fence

Arrow

Needed:

- (6) 2x4x105 - (22) 1x6x8’ (132 screws needed) - (10) 1x2x8’ (33 screws needed) - (2) Package of screws, 1-1/2” length ($6.97)

#1

Your measurements will really depend on your space. We laid out our tallest boards on the ground and drilled in a 1 x 6 x 8 board at the top.

#2

As we put the fence together with a drill and screws, we used a small piece of wood in between the slats to make sure they were even.

#3

We did two 1 x 6 x 8 and then one 1 x 2 x 8 for our 'pattern'.

#4

To finish it off.. Since ours is more of a privacy screen for height privacy, we nailed them into our existing fence.
